What are the most common Volvo repair issues you see for vehicles driven in the Ligonier area?

Given our rural roads and seasonal temperature swings, we frequently address suspension components worn by potholes and all-wheel-drive system maintenance. Volvos also commonly need attention for electrical issues related to aging modules and oil consumption in certain older turbocharged models, which are exacerbated by stop-and-go driving in town.

When should I seek immediate service from a Ligonier Volvo technician?

Seek immediate service for dashboard warning lights like "SRS" (airbag) or "ABS," unusual noises from the suspension on our bumpy roads, or any signs of overheating, especially before summer. For older Volvos, addressing minor oil leaks promptly is key to preventing major engine damage.

What local factors in Ligonier should influence my Volvo's maintenance schedule?

The winter road salt used in Noble County makes undercarriage washes and more frequent brake inspections vital to combat corrosion. Also, the mix of highway driving to Fort Wayne and gravel country roads means you should monitor tire wear and suspension more closely than the manual's standard intervals suggest.
